Exploring Moroccan Rugs: Berber to Boujaad
From the rugged hillsides of the Atlas Mountains, time-honored Moroccan rug styles captivate with their vibrant colors and intricate designs. Among the prominent are the legendary Berber rugs, famous for their abstract designs and earthy hues. The magnificent Boujaad rugs, on the other hand, showcase a different style with their complex botanical patterns and saturated palettes.
